Default Brakes for FG XR6T

I just bought an ex-police FG XR6T which has pretty new brakes on it that work very well and have pretty good initial bite. Not sure of the brand.

BUT, they are very dusty and squeak a little once warm.

Can you recommend a good pad that isn't dusty and has good initial bite, also while cold (freeway driving)?

Or am I asking for too much and should stick to the metallic high rotor wear dusty pads like the ones I have now?

Pretty much stick with what you have for now i reckon as there really isn't a brake pad that will do what you want.The QFM HPX is close at $80 a set but there is still a risk of possible squeal under light braking although the dust should be minimal. Most low dust pads don't have the initial bite although still work well under normal driving.
